A small island where you can see a stunning sunset.
A peaceful island with a population of about 700 people. It is a small island surrounded by high-transparency seas, like a southern resort. The view from the symbol of Kadojima Lighthouse is breathtaking. You can see a panoramic view of the endless blue sky and sea.

Breathtaking Views of the Sea from the Kadojima Bridge

Breathtaking Views of the Sea from the Kadojima Bridge
The Kadojima Bridge is a bridge boasting one of Japan's longest lengths at 1,780 meters. From the bridge, you can see the sparkling emerald green sea. The view of the white sandy beaches and rocky shores from the bridge is also a unique sight of a resort area. Enjoy a scenic drive while taking in the beautiful views from the Kadojima Bridge. When visiting the Kadojima area, be sure to cross the bridge and experience it for yourself.

Visit the Symbol of Tsunoshima, the Lighthouse

Kadojima Visit the Symbol of Tsunoshima, the Lighthouse
Tsunoshima offers beautiful scenery and seasonal views, and the symbol of Tsunoshima is the Tsunoshima Lighthouse. This lighthouse is one of only 16 climbable lighthouses in Japan and is made of rare beige stones, of which there are only three in Japan. The breathtaking view from the top of the lighthouse overlooking Tsunoshima is truly spectacular. In addition, from January to February every year, daffodils bloom at the foot of the lighthouse, creating a beautiful harmony with the lighthouse and its surroundings.

Kadojima A Resort Beyond a Stunning Bridge
A Resort Beyond a Stunning Bridge
Tsunoshima is a resort located beyond the Tsunoshima Ohashi Bridge, one of the most scenic spots in the prefecture. If using public transportation, take the bus from Tokugawa Station, the closest station, to Tsunoshima Station. The bus stops at various spots on the island, so choose the station to get off at according to your sightseeing route. If traveling by car, it takes about 70 minutes from the Shimonoseki IC on the Chugoku Expressway and about 60 minutes from the Kotsubo IC. It's recommended to go by car considering transportation during sightseeing.
